or good, cheap Korean barbecue, find your way to Chung Ki Wa, where the meats are carefully marinated, grilled tableside, and served with kimchi as good as your Korean grandmother used to make. Or, at least the grandmothers of all the Korean students and other expats who come here, attesting to its authenticity. Try the spicy pork. There's also sushi and Japanese tempuras, and adventurous dishes such as beef intestines, but the barbecue is the secret of this under-the-radar restaurant. Herder

There are an estimated 17,000 Koreans in Massachusetts, with a disproportionate number living in Medford, where the Korean American Society is based.
